## 2.8.0 — Changed defaults

AgriPulse gateway now ships with batched uplink enabled by default. Per-sensor polling dropped from 5s to 15s; field tests at the Norvale pilot farms showed no loss in alert fidelity and a 60% cut in cellular data use. Retry backoff is now exponential, capped at 10 minutes. If a fleet still runs firmware older than 2.4, pin the legacy profile before upgrading. These defaults apply on first boot; existing units keep their stored settings. Current production values are listed below.

deployment values, kawip-kafog:
belath:
  pin: 3709
  tenant: ulaox
  seal: seal_25075386
  metrics_host: metrics.belath.halixhq.test
  standby_team: gormir
  escalation: wenys-fenwyn
  nonce: 26e5f7

## Building Access — Spares Room (Hullbrook Annex)

Contractors: the spare hardware room is down the east corridor on the ground floor, third door on the left. Sign in at the front desk first and grab a visitor lanyard. Anything you take out, jot it in the blue logbook — yes, even the little stuff. The door self-locks, so don't wedge it. To get in, punch in the code below.

staff pass of hagug-taguf = bdg-HJ-9

Ticket: BRK-4412 — Read-replica lag alarm firing on Cormorant DB, but the metrics vault is locked. The lag spiked past 90s on replica-east during the overnight batch from the Tansy importer. We can't confirm whether it's recovered because the Quillon vault holding the replication dashboards sealed itself after three failed unlock attempts. Release manager: hold the 14:00 cut until we verify lag is under threshold. To unseal the vault and check the panel, enter the recovery passphrase below.

strongbox words: oliael-gilax-lamael

## Further Reading

The Tithewell receipt mailer handles donation confirmations, batching, and retry logic for bounced sends. Before modifying templates or send schedules, review the rendering pipeline and the dedupe rules — duplicate receipts have caused donor complaints before. The architecture overview, template style guide, and retry policy are all collected on our internal documentation page.

wiki page, fawef-hahap: https://gitlab.qirvanworks.corp/view/browse/display/962456f900a8